Smart Economy Home Decor Ideas for Every Room

One of the most effective ways to enhance your economy home decor without spending much money on it is to redesign every single room through minor yet essential alterations.

Living Room

Change pillow covers, put up some inexpensive art, or move around your furniture to redesign your space. Adding an area rug will help you outline the seating area of the room.

Bedroom

Get neutral bedding, some soft lights, and decorating cushions for a comfortable bedroom atmosphere. You can hang shelves on your walls to have convenient storage space.

Kitchen

Consider installing some peel-and-stick backsplashes and decorative jars and putting up open shelving. Some houseplants will bring warmth into your kitchen.

Bathroom

Redecorating the bathroom can be done by changing your towels and installing stylish mirrors. Coordinating all the accessories will make a huge difference.

Choosing Colors for Economy Home Decor

The choice of color plays an important role in terms of making a room seem bigger and brighter. Colors like white, beige, light grey, and cream tend to make rooms look larger and match changing decorations better.

The accent colors can be incorporated through the use of:

•           Cushions

•           Curtains

•           Bed sheets

•           Wall Art

•           Vases

Painting your walls can be one of the most affordable upgrades with one of the most dramatic effects.

Lighting Makes an Affordable Difference

Many people use one overhead lighting source, but layering lighting makes a huge difference in the environment. Some cheap ways to light up your home are as follows:

•           LED floor lights.

•           Terminal lamps with a warm color tone.

•           Batteries-powered puck lights.

•           String lighting for creating coziness in your corners.

•           Under cabinet kitchen lighting.

Shopping Tips for Affordable Decorating

Economy home decor usually hinges on good buying techniques instead of just increasing your budget.

Some effective buying techniques are:

1.         Budget before going out to purchase.

2.         Check price comparisons from different stores.

3.         Shop in second hand shops and marketplaces.

4.         Buy time-honored essentials as opposed to trends.

5.         Look for sale items.

6.         Make sure you measure the room before buying furniture.

7.         Consider function and beauty in tandem.
